A teenager who was attacked in a country park near Glasgow has shared the photographs of her horrific injuries. 

Caitlin Shepherd, 19, was dragged from her car and attacked in Strathclyde Country Park, near Glasgow on Sunday night. 

Cops have now confirmed they are looking into the incident, which took place on Sunday.

The John Wheatley College student posted photographs of injuries to her face and body after being set upon by two women at the park, claims the pair approached her parked car at the site, where she was with two friends, and dragged her from the car. 

The Facebook post has now been shared more than 10,000 times.
